A. The Official Seating Figure

MetLife Stadium is the proud home of two NFL teams, the New York Giants and the New York Jets. For American football and soccer matches, its official seating capacity is a staggering 82,500 people. This makes it one of the largest stadiums in the entire National Football League.

Concerts often have a different layout than sporting events. The stage, sound equipment, and standing areas on the field can impact the number of available seats.

  • Typical Concert Capacity: For most concerts, the capacity of MetLife Stadium is around 50,000 people. This allows for a more intimate (comparatively, of course!) experience while still accommodating a huge audience.

  • Record-breaking Concerts: It's worth noting that certain highly anticipated concerts, especially those with significant demand for floor space, have seen attendance figures well above 70,000, even approaching 90,000. These are often due to a combination of seating and extensive standing room configurations on the field. For instance, the Ed Sheeran concert in June 2023 set a concert attendance record of 89,106.

B. Soccer Matches: Full House Potential

MetLife Stadium is a premier venue for international soccer matches, and its design allows it to fully utilize its maximum capacity for these events.

  • FIFA Standard Field: The stadium is designed to accommodate a FIFA-sanctioned soccer field, and its retractable seating in the field-level corners allows for optimal sightlines for soccer fans.

  • High Attendance for Major Tournaments: Events like the Copa America Centenario final, various international friendlies, and upcoming FIFA World Cup matches see the stadium filled to its near-maximum capacity, often exceeding 80,000 spectators. For example, a Manchester United vs. Arsenal match in July 2023 saw an attendance of 82,262.

C. Other Special Events: Pushing the Limits

Beyond sports and concerts, MetLife Stadium hosts a diverse range of special events, and some of these have seen attendance figures that surpass even the official seating capacity.

  • Record Overall Attendance: The stadium's overall attendance record was set by a non-NFL event in 2012, when 93,000 people attended the 12th Siyum HaShas, a major Jewish celebration. This incredible figure highlights the stadium's adaptability and ability to host truly massive gatherings.

  • WrestleMania and College Football: Events like WrestleMania and significant college football games also draw immense crowds, often pushing the stadium's capacity to its limits. WrestleMania 29 in 2013 had a record attendance of 80,676.

A. Seating Levels and Luxury Suites

The stadium boasts multiple seating levels, providing a variety of viewing experiences. It includes:

  • Over 10,000 club seats

  • Approximately 218 luxury suites spread across four separate levels, each accommodating 16-24 guests. These suites offer a premium experience and contribute to the overall capacity.

B. Accessibility and Infrastructure

Handling tens of thousands of people requires robust infrastructure. MetLife Stadium is well-equipped with:

  • Multiple Entry Points: Efficient entry and exit points to manage large crowds smoothly.

  • Extensive Concession Options: Numerous concession stands and food service providers to cater to the diverse tastes of attendees.

  • Public Transportation Access: Strong connections to public transport, including the Meadowlands Rail Service, which delivers guests directly to the stadium's front door for events with anticipated attendance above 50,000. This significantly helps in managing traffic and crowd flow.

B. Global Recognition

MetLife Stadium has gained international recognition by hosting major global events, including:

  • Super Bowl XLVIII (the first outdoor, cold-weather Super Bowl)

  • Copa America Centenario Final

  • Upcoming 2025 FIFA Club World Cup final and 2026 FIFA World Cup matches (including the final)

These events further showcase its capability to handle the largest and most prestigious gatherings on a global stage.
